Freigeben über


Dialogfeld "Web veröffentlichen"

Aktualisiert: November 2007

Das Dialogfeld Web veröffentlichen ermöglicht es Ihnen, ein Webanwendungsprojekt zu erstellen und an einem neuen Speicherort zu veröffentlichen. Außerdem können Sie mit dem Dialogfeld Web veröffentlichen vor der Bereitstellung eines Webanwendungsprojekts nach potenziellen Fehlern und Kompilierungsfehlern in der Datei Web.config und anderen Dateien suchen, die keine Codedateien sind. Darüber hinaus können Sie es verwenden, um Quellcode aus der Site zu entfernen. Auf diese Weise wird Ihr geistiges Eigentum geschützt und anderen Personen der Zugriff auf den Quellcode der Site und dessen Manipulation erschwert.

So öffnen Sie dieses Dialogfeld

  1. Öffnen Sie in Visual Studio ein Webanwendungsprojekt, das Sie an einem anderen Speicherort veröffentlichen möchten.

  2. Wählen Sie im Menü Erstellen die Option Projektnameveröffentlichen aus.

Benutzeroberflächenelemente

  • Zielspeicherort
    Gibt den Ausgabepfad des Speicherorts an, an dem die Webanwendung veröffentlicht wird. Die Ergebnisse werden in den angegebenen Speicherort geschrieben. Vorhandener Inhalt an diesem Speicherort wird ggf. ohne Vorwarnung überschrieben. Sie können einen FTP-Pfad, einen HTTP-Pfad oder ein physisches Laufwerk angeben.

  • Übereinstimmende Dateien durch lokale Kopien ersetzen
    Passt die Dateien, die sich am Zielspeicherort geändert haben, an die Dateien auf dem lokalen Computer an.

  • Vor dem Veröffentlichen alle bestehenden Dateien löschen
    Löscht vorhandene Dateien am Zielspeicherort und kopiert anschließend alle Projektdateien für das ausgewählte Webanwendungsprojekt an den Zielspeicherort.

  • Nur zum Ausführen der Anwendung erforderliche Dateien
    Kopiert nur die Dateien an den Zielspeicherort, die zum Ausführen der Anwendung erforderlich sind. Dazu gehören alle Dateien im Ordner Bin und alle Dateien, deren Build Action-Eigenschaft auf Content festgelegt ist, z. B. ASPX-Dateien, ASCX-Dateien und Masterseiten.

  • Alle Projektdateien
    Kopiert alle Webanwendungsprojektdateien an den Zielspeicherort.

  • Alle Dateien im Quellprojektordner
    Kopiert alle Dateien im Quellprojektordner an den Zielspeicherort.

  • Dateien im Ordner "App_Data" einschließen
    Kopiert alle Dateien im Ordner App_Data an den Zielspeicherort. Wenn Sie dieses Kontrollkästchen deaktivieren, wird der Ordner App_Data unabhängig von der angegebenen Kopieroption von der Veröffentlichung ausgeschlossen.

Siehe auch

Konzepte

Übersicht über Webanwendungsprojekte

Übersicht über die ASP.NET-Vorkompilierung

Weitere Ressourcen

Projekte, Elemente der Benutzeroberfläche